Mmm...zesty! Combine with white corn tortillas, avocados, and sour cream! Pork can also be substituted for beef. Cook for additional 1/2 hour.
| 1 | lb. lean pork loin |
| 24 | oz. beer |
| 1/4 | cup green salsa |
| 1 | dash salt |
| 1 | tbsp lime juice |
| 1/2 | tsp worcestershire sauce |
| 1 | yellow bell pepper |
| 1 | red bell pepper |
| 2 | jalapeno peppers |
| 1/2 | yellow onion |
- Put pork into large pot. Add beer, lime juice, worcestershire sauce, salsa, and salt.
- Let sit under lid for 1 hour over medium heat. DO NOT REMOVE LID.
- Pull out pork and shred with 2 large forks. Pork should fall apart easily, or return to pot for additional 10-15 minutes.
- While pork is initially simmering, start chopping veggies.
- Mix veggies with pork, and enjoy!
